Transaction 75ea3cd678a2a3e5f57f54b671876c463dad711ed59405e3db9657d3a804579d

1 Input
1 Outputs
  • 75ea3cd678a2a3e5f57f54b671876c463dad711ed59405e3db9657d3a804579d:0
  • value  8693318
    address  17Wq9CRgSv3ihCeGvx5w1sLGBwZxDWGSsS